Output d51d12311c88e0e13411be5223f1fb0687c4638e3218498f37f43ff957e86e69:29

value
820352
script pubkey
OP_0 OP_PUSHBYTES_20 5318d068e7c3d22af53a7371e4445e29188be08c
address
bc1q2vvdq688c0fz4af6wdc7g3z79yvghcyv0m0kwa
transaction
d51d12311c88e0e13411be5223f1fb0687c4638e3218498f37f43ff957e86e69
spent
true